Open Source Database Features
There are positives as well as negatives for PostgreSQL, Ingres, and Firebird. All the three have similar features. It's really difficult to justify the best among the three. It's a particular feature in the wish list or inclination with (out) reasons (like the support community which is usually positive,
But an opinion clash could always be there) - which impacts in the choice. All the three have their limitations and have also proved their worth as a part of successful enterprise Ecommerce solutions
In general, most Open Source database features are supported by all databases with minor OEM application development. To name a few, we can categorize them as follows:
• SQL Compliance
Key constraint & Transaction support
• Functional features:
1. Views, schemas, sub-select, stored procedure, triggers, xml support
2. Tablespace feature
3. UNICODE support
4. API support
• Non-functional factors:
1. Performace & Availability
2. Stability & Flexibility
3. Web and Data-warehousing strengths
4. Security, Authorization, and SSL support
5. Replication, Load-balancing, and Clustering support
6. Ease of installation, configuration, management, and administration
7. Hot backups
8. Admin and migration tools/scripts
9. Easy to learn & use
10. Good documentation
11. Distribution License & Support
It would be a continuous task to figure out what features distinguish one database from others. To begin with, here are a few pointers
Comparison of Selling Points
MySQL Points in favor -• This is the most widely accepted open source database in use. This simple reason is quite compelling to select among various options.
• It claims to be comparatively easier to learn and use.
• The popularity provides for a lot of options in Administrative
tools.
• The architecture provides for plugging storage engines.
Many options exist in the market to cater to various needs e.g. InnoDB.
• Commit grouping, gathering multiple transactions from multiple connections together to increase the number of commits per second.
• It is available on Novell Netware OS also besides the generic lot of Win, UNIX, and Mac family.
Points against it -•
Even the current version lacks many SQL RDBMS features.
For instance, its handling of dates allows storing a date with a day beyond the last day of a month with less than 31 days, and arithmetic operations are vulnerable to either integer overflow or floating point truncation. Though these can be taken care of by running special SQL modes.
There are many such features that have been criticized and are slowly being taken care of in newer releases. Version 5.0, for example, supports views, stored procedures and cursors, and version
Questions and Answers
Article Tags:
ecommerce solutions
,oem application development
,ideation services
,mobile application development
What do you know about virtualization? Do you care very much about it? If you are a business owner or manager who deals with lots of data and data storage, it might be a good idea to get yourself familiarized.
Making business is a big task that you get into. You should have the idea of how you can increase the traffic of your store and make it more popular. But how? Because of what modern technology can do to us, having your own website online would be such a good idea. You will no longer going to somewhere else to promote your business.
Most CEOs may not realize that data disasters occur every day, and the repercussions can be devastating.
Small business IT support services provide you a real network with proper guidance, realistic ideas, updates, advice so as to maintain your work and competition in the present market.
Sometimes, the DBCC CHECKDB Repair command of SQL Server fails to open Microsoft SQL Server database and database remain unrepaired then, in such situations, the user has to use a third party named SQL Recovery to fix MDF file.
Technological innovations over the years has transformed organizations humble entry into the techno savvy world through desktop PC's to a larger format computer centers with high-end IT infrastructure called the data center. However, further technological advancements like virtualization and customer demands have led to data centers becoming bigger and more complex.
The demands on the part of the the present generation of end-users of mobile phones have ushered in innovations in the technological field. With demands arising on the lines of more processing power, flexibility, reliability, security and ability to integrate with other applications, has made organizations and the IT professionals work harder to develop cost-effective mobile applications
Today IT environments are becoming increasingly complex. Presently it supports both distributed and virtual platforms.
The virtualization platform no doubt is in high demand in the current environment. The environment is becoming more complex and risks are increasing manifold. It is important to test a vulnerability to determine its potentials as a threatening agent to your critical business operations.
Meeting evolving business environments with effective strategies that leverage existing resources, virtualization has been around for many years in some form or other.
